The size of Airlie Beach is approximately 2.5 square kilometres. There are 9 parks, covering nearly 6.1% of the total area. The population of Airlie Beach in 2016 was 1208 people. By 2021 the population was 1312 showing a population growth of 8.6%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Airlie Beach is 20-29 years. Households in Airlie Beach are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Airlie Beach work in a community and personal service occupation.In 2021, 47.60% of the homes in Airlie Beach were owner-occupied compared with 43.00% in 2016.
